Products
Categories
- Main categories
-
- 3D PRINTING
- ACADEMIC OFFER
- ARDUINO
- AUTOMATION
- BOOKS
- Cybersecurity
- DIY KITS
- EBOOKS
- ELECTRONICS
- Cables
- Cameras and accessories
- Communication
- Conductive materials
- Connectors
- ARK connectors (Terminal Block)
- Coaxial connectors (RF)
- Connectors
- Crocodile clip
- D-Sub drawer connectors
- DC power connectors
- FFC/FPC ZIF connectors
- Goldpin connectors
- IDC connectors
- JACK connectors
- JST connectors
- Jumpers
- Memory cards slots
- Other connectors
- Pogo pin
- RJ45 sockets
- Slip ring connector
- Supports
- Szybkozłącza
- USB connectors
- Cooling
- Displays
- Electronic modules
- A/D and D/A converters
- Audio
- Barcode readers
- CAN converters
- Converters USB - UART / RS232
- Data logger
- DDS/PLL generators
- Digital potentiometers
- Encoders
- Expanders of the I/O
- Fingerprint readers
- HMI modules
- Image and video
- JTAG accessories
- Keyboards, buttons
- LED drivers
- Memory card readers
- Memory modules
- Modules with power outputs
- Motor controllers
- Power modules
- RS485 converters
- RTC modules
- Servo Controllers
- TSOP infrared receivers
- USB Converters - I2C / 1-Wire / SPI
- Voltage converters
- Gadgets
- GPS
- Intelligent clothes
- LED - diodes, displays, stripes
- Luminous wires and accessories
- Memory cards and other data storages
- Passive elements
- PC accessories
- Printers
- Prototype boards
- Semiconductors
- A/C converters (ADC)
- Analog systems
- Audio systems
- Bridge rectifiers
- Button
- D/A Converters (DAC)
- DDS synthesizers
- Digital circuits
- Diodes
- Drivers of motors
- DSP microprocessors
- Energy counters
- Energy harvesting
- ESD security
- IGBT drivers and bridges
- Interface systems
- LED drivers
- Logic converters
- Memory
- Microcontrollers
- Optotriacs and optocouplers
- Other
- PLL generators
- Power systems
- Programmable systems
- Resetting systems
- RF systems
- RTC systems
- Sensors
- SoC systems
- Timery
- Touch sensors
- Transistors
- Sensors
- Accelerometers
- Air humidity sensors
- Air quality sensors
- Current sensors
- Distance sensors
- Flow sensors
- Gas sensors
- Gyroscopes
- Hall sensors
- Humidity sensors
- Infrared sensors
- Light and color sensors
- Liquid level sensors
- Magnetic sensors (compasses)
- Medical sensors
- Motion sensors
- PH sensors
- Position sensors
- Pressure sensors
- Pressure sensors
- Reflection sensors
- Sensors 6DOF/9DOF/10DOF
- Sensors of liquid quality
- Temperature sensors
- Vibration sensors
- Sound transducers
- Switches and buttons
- Cables
- INTERNET OF THINGS (IoT)
- MECHANICS
- POWER
- R/C MODELLING
- RASPBERRY PI
- Accessories for Raspberry Pi
- Audio video cables for Raspberry Pi
- Case Raspberry Pi
- Cooling for Raspberry Pi
- Displays for Raspberry Pi
- Extension modules for Raspberry Pi
- Memory cards for Raspberry Pi
- Power for Raspberry Pi
- Raspberry Pi 3 model A+
- Raspberry Pi 3 model B
- Raspberry Pi 3 model B+
- Raspberry Pi 4 model B
- Raspberry Pi 400
- Raspberry Pi 5
- Raspberry Pi cameras
- Raspberry Pi Compute Module
- Raspberry Pi model A/ B+/2
- Raspberry Pi Pico
- Raspberry Pi prototyping
- Raspberry Pi Zero
- Raspberry Pi Zero 2 W
- RETIRED PRODUCTS
- ROBOTICS
- SALE
- SOFTWARE
- STARTER KITS, PROGRAMMERS, MODULES
- Alchitry FPGA
- Altera FPGA
- Analog electronics
- Atmel SAM
- Atmel Xplain
- AVR
- BeagleBone
- Coral
- CPLD Xilinx
- Cubieboard
- DFRobot FireBeetle
- Feather
- Freedom (Kinetis)
- FriendlyELEC
- Intelligent clothes
- LattePanda
- LPC (NXP)
- M5Stack
- Micro:bit
- Nvidia Jetson
- Odroid
- ODYSSEY
- Other development kits
- Peripheral modules
- PIC
- Raspberry Pi RP2040
- RFID
- RISC-V
- SBC Embest
- SBC MYIR
- SBC others
- Segger programmers
- SoMLabs
- Sparkfun MicroMod
- STM32
- STM32 Discovery
- STM32 MP1
- STM32 Nucleo boards
- STM8
- Teensy
- Universal programmers
- WRTNode
- Xilinx FPGAs
- WORKSHOP
- Adhesives and gluers
- Anti-static mats (ESD)
- Chemistry
- CNC milling machines
- Crimping tools
- Dispensing needles
- Drills
- Files
- Generators
- Handles, magnifiers
- Heat-shrink tubing
- Insulation strippers
- Keys
- Knives and scissors
- Laboratory power supplies
- Laminates
- Measuring devices
- Mikroskopy
- Mini drills and grindrers
- OKULARY OCHRONNE
- Organizers
- Oscilloscopes and accessories
- Pliers and pincers
- Power tools
- Punktaki
- Riveting tools and rivets
- Ściski stolarskie
- Screwdrivers
- SMD Accessories
- Soldering
- Tapes (aluminum, kapton, copper, insulating)
- Tarcze szlifierskie
- Tweezers
- Ultrasonic cleaners
- Vices
- 3D PRINTING
New products
New products
zł67.49 tax excl.
WM8960 stereo codec module with driver for 1W class D speakers and headphones. It uses the I2S interface and the I2C bus to configure the system. SparkFun BOB-21250
Free shipping
free shipping in Poland for all orders over 500 PLN
Same day shipping
If your payment will be credited to our account by 11:00
14 days for return
Each consumer can return the purchased goods within 14 days
Description
WM8960 stereo codec module with driver for 1W class D speakers and headphones. It functions as a stereo audio ADC and DAC and communicates using the standard I2S audio data protocol. It has a number of features built in, some of which include advanced digital signal processing for automatic level control (ALC) for line or mic input, programmable amplifier (PGA), noise suppression, and configurable I2S settings and analog audio path over I2C.
There are 6 analog input pins on the board for internal routing of different types of source signals to the ADC inputs. This allows it to handle audio from a computer sound card, smartphone headphone output, electret microphones, MEM microphones, etc. The efficient class-D driver also means low heat dissipation and long battery life when driving 8 ohm speakers with up to 1 watt per channel for portable audio applications . As an alternative output, users can also use the audio codec to power 16Ω headphones with up to 40mW of power for portable audio applications. The chip has a built-in 3D function to artificially increase the separation between the left and right channels. A dedicated Arduino library allows you to easily control all audio codec functions, from simple volume control to 3D audio playback.
The board has WM8960 pins led out along the edge of the PCB on a connector with a pitch of 2.54 mm. Using the Qwiic system avoids manually connecting the I2C port when configuring the audio codec settings. The Power (PWR) LED indicates when 3.3V power is applied to the audio codec. To power the analog (AVDD) and speaker driver (SPKVDD), power must be applied to the VIN pin. The built-in XC6222 3.3V/700mA voltage stabilizer regulates the voltage in the analog circuit, and the jumpers for the analog circuit (e.g. AVDD-ISO) and speaker drivers (VIN/SPKVDD) allow you to power each power supply separately.
The module is perfect for projects that require encoding or decoding of audio signals. Full documentation and usage examples are available on the product page.
Features
- DAC SNR 98dB (‘A’ weighted), THD -84dB at 48kHz, 3.3V
- ADC SNR 94dB (‘A’ weighted), THD -82dB at 48kHz, 3.3V
- Pop and click suppression
- 3D Enhancement
- Stereo Class D Speaker Driver
- <0.1% THD with 1W per channel into 8Ω BTL speakers
- 70dB PSRR @217Hz
- 87% efficiency (1W output)
- Flexible internal switching clock
- On-chip Headphone Driver
- 40mW output power into 16Ω at 3.3V
- Capless mode support
- THD -75dB at 20mW, SNR 90dB with 16Ω load
- Microphone Interface
- Pseudo differential for high noise immunity
- Integrated low noise MICBIAS
- Programmable ALC / Limiter and Noise Gate
- Low Power Consumption
- Low Supply Voltages
- Analogue
- 2.7V to 3.6V (Speaker supply up to 5.5V)
- Typically 3.3V (via 3.3V Voltage Regulator)
- Digital core and I/O
- 1.71V to 3.6V
- Typically 3.3V (via Qwiic or 3.3V PTH)
- Analogue
- On-chip PLL provides flexible clocking scheme
- Sample rates (kHz): 8, 11.025, 12, 16, 22.05, 24, 32, 44.1, 48
- Built-In XC6222 3.3V/700mA Voltage Regulator for AVDD
- 1x 4-pin Qwiic Connector
- I2C Address: 0x1A (unshifted)
- I2C Pull-Up Resistors (2.2kΩ)
- LED
- PWR
- Jumpers
- LED
- I2C
- 3.3V/SPKVDD/VIN
- AVDD-ISO
- Pre-soldered Male Headers
- Board Dimensions: 25.4mm x 40.6mm
You might also like
Flexible Qwiic cable 150 mm long. On one side it is terminated with a female Qwiic connector, and on the other side with single male goldpin connectors. SparkFun PRT-17912
Flexible Qwiic cable, 150 mm long. On one side it is terminated with a female Qwiic connector, and on the other side with single female goldpin connectors. SparkFun PRT-17261
Flexible 4-core cable, 50 mm long, terminated on both sides with a Qwiic plug. Sparkfun PRT-17260
WM8960 stereo codec module with driver for 1W class D speakers and headphones. It uses the I2S interface and the I2C bus to configure the system. SparkFun BOB-21772
Other products in the same category (16)
Audio receiver with Bluetooth 5.0 communication based on the QCC3008 module. It can be powered with the voltage from 3.6 V to 5.5 V, including with a lithium battery
Audio module with DAC, line output and display, designed to work with the Raspberry Pi. Pimoroni PIM483
Bluetooth audio receiver module that allows wireless transmission of sounds. It is equipped with a PCB antenna and a 3.5 mm Jack audio connector
Audio receiver with Bluetooth 4.2 module. It is powered by a microUSB connector or a battery and is equipped with a charging circuit
Audio module with DAC, amplifier, display and loudspeaker, designed to work with the Raspberry Pi. Pimoroni PIM485
No product available!
MP3 panel with LCD display for installation in the audio device. It allows you to play files in MP3, WAV and WMA format from USB memory, microSD card, via AUX and Bluetooth 5.0. It has a built-in FM receiver
No product available!
An audio module with a DAC converter designed to work with the Raspberry Pi. Supports I2S/DSD/Coaxial input, Analog/Coaxial/Optical/I2S output, and has 384K/32Bit decoding function. DFRobot DFR0941
No product available!
MP3 panel for installation in the audio device. It allows you to play files in MP3 format from a USB memory or a microSD card. It has a built-in 3.5mm Jack connector with an audio output
Bluetooth 4.1 audio receiver with 3.5mm Jack audio output. It allows you to play files via Bluetooth, from a mass memory (flash drive) or from a microSD card. XY-BT
No product available!
Qwiic Tsunami Super WAV Trigger - a module with a multi-channel WAV player
No product available!
Audio player module with Ogg Vorbis, MP3, AAC, WMA and MIDI codec. Equipped with a microSD slot, audio amplifier and LiPo charger. SparkFun DEV-11013
Adafruit 2342
Audio receiver with Bluetooth 5.0 communication based on the QCC3008 module. It is equipped with an insulated converter that enables power supply with 5 V voltage
The audio module with the PCM5100A DAC converter is designed to work with the Raspberry Pi. Pimoroni PIM542
Bluetooth audio receiver module enclosed in a housing that enables wireless transmission of sounds. It is equipped with a PCB antenna, microphone, 3.5 mm audio jack and control buttons
No product available!
Audio module with DAC, headphone amplifier and display, designed to work with the Raspberry Pi. It is based on the PCM5100A system and communicates via the I2S interface. Pimoroni PIM482